        1. It mentions HSTS. The point of HSTS is that it forces an HTTPS connection. Your site shouldn't be on the HSTS preload list if this is not the case.

        Otherwise, this is HSTS working exactly as intended. And example of why you might want this is to prevent someone using a Downgrade Attack

        1. You can usually get past these warnings by clicking "Advanced" and then "Proceed":
